Cromer Town - Discovered, and made famous by the newspaper reporter Clement Scott in the late 1800's, Cromer has been a family favorite holiday destination for over a century. With its beautiful beaches, lovely and peaceful surrounding countryside and of course, the world famous delicacy the Cromer brown crab, Cromer has attracted holiday makers from all over the country.
In recent years, much investment has taken place within the town and much of its Victorian architecture has been brought back to life with wonderful townhouses and mansions from the Victorian era. The town attracts hundreds of thousands of visitors every year. Its annual carnival is only second to Notting Hill Carnival!

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
